The Rise of Dogecoin
Dogecoin (DOGE) emerged as a joke cryptocurrency in 2013, featuring the likeness of the popular Shiba Inu meme dog. However, despite its humble beginnings, Dogecoin has since gained widespread adoption and recognition, attracting a loyal community of enthusiasts.
Elon Musk's Influence
A significant contributing factor to Dogecoin's rise has been the support and advocacy of Tesla CEO Elon Musk. Musk's public endorsements and tweets have played a major role in driving interest in DOGE, contributing to its price volatility and increasing its value.
Dogecoin's Key Features
Dogecoin is a decentralized cryptocurrency that operates on a blockchain network. Its key features include:
Fast transaction speed: Dogecoin transactions are processed quickly, allowing for seamless peer-to-peer payments.
Large supply: Unlike Bitcoin with a limited supply, Dogecoin has an abundant supply, contributing to its affordability and accessibility.
Low transaction fees: Dogecoin transactions incur minimal fees, making it a cost-effective option for small and micro-payments.
Dogecoin's Use Cases
Dogecoin is utilized in various applications, including:
Payments: Dogecoin is accepted by a growing number of merchants and online stores as a payment option.
Tipping: DOGE is commonly used as a digital tip for content creators, social media users, and online streamers.
Charity: Dogecoin has been used to support charitable initiatives, such as disaster relief and animal welfare organizations.
